What does a benefits analyst do?

A Benefits Analyst is responsible for managing and evaluating employee benefit programs within an organization, such as health insurance, retirement plans, and wellness initiatives. They analyze current benefit offerings, research industry trends, and make recommendations to ensure the organization remains competitive and compliant with regulations. Benefits Analysts also serve as a point of contact for employees, answering questions and resolving issues related to their benefits. Their role helps ensure employees receive valuable benefits while controlling organizational costs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a benefits anal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Benefits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a background in human resources, business, or a related field—often supported by a bachelor's degree. Familiarity with HR information systems (HRIS), benefits administration platforms, and, in some cases, certifications like Certified Employee Benefit Specialist (CEBS) are highly valuable.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and customer service skills set standout professionals apart in this role. These competencies are crucial for ensuring accurate benefits administration, regulatory compliance, and effective support for employees and organizational objectives.

What are some common challenges a benefits analyst faces when administering employee benefits programs?

Benefits Analysts often encounter challenges such as keeping up with frequent regulatory changes, ensuring accurate data management across multiple systems, and effectively communicating complex benefits information to employees. They must also balance the needs of the organization with employee expectations while staying within budget constraints. Collaborating with HR, payroll, and external vendors is essential to address issues promptly and ensure seamless benefits administration.

Labcorp is seeking a Benefits Analyst to join our team at Durham, NC with the flexibility of a hybrid work schedule!

Job Responsibilities:

Benefits Administration

  • Serve as subject matter expert for benefit programs

  • Administer health, welfare, retirement, and voluntary benefit programs

  • Support HSA, FSA, commuter, COBRA, and wellness programs

  • Resolve employee benefit inquiries through case management tools

  • Partner with HR and internal teams to ensure smooth operations

  • Assist with Annual Enrollment planning and execution, including testing, communications, and issue tracking

Compliance

  • Ensure compliance with ERISA, IRS, DOL, ACA, HIPAA regulations

  • Support Form 5500 filings, nondiscrimination testing, and required notices

  • Participate in audits andmaintaindocumentation

  • Support Vendor Risk Assessments (VRAs)

Data, Reporting & Analysis

  • Develop andmaintainreports and dashboards

  • Perform advanced Excel analysis (pivot tables, reconciliation, trends)

  • Conduct payroll and benefits deduction audits

  • Support benchmarking and survey submissions

  • Drive process and operational improvements

HR Technology & Integrations

  • Partner with HR Technology, Payroll, and vendors on integrations and data feeds

  • Troubleshoot integration errors and data discrepancies

  • Support system testing including annual enrollment

  • Identifyautomation opportunities

Vendor Management

  • Support vendor relationships and issue resolution

  • Participate in vendor implementations and renewals

  • Work with consultants and brokers on program delivery

Financial & Audit Support

  • Support benefit funding and billing reconciliation

  • Validate enrollment and eligibility accuracy

  • Assistwith retirement plan funding and reporting

Minimum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in HR, Business, Finance, or related field

  • 3 or more years of benefits experience

Preferred Qualifications:

  • 1 or more years' experience with Workday or similar HCM Systems

  • 1 or more years' experience with benefits integrations

  • 1 or more years' experience with ERISA, ACA, COBRA, IRS regulations

Additional Job Standards

  • Critical thinking and sound judgment with ability to analyze and resolve problems.

  • Highly effective written and verbal communication skills to interact with all levels of leadership,

  • Ability to collaborate cross-functionally working with various internal and external partners

  • High attention to detail

  • Advanced Excel skills

The Benefits Analyst, U.S. is responsible for the administration, compliance, and continuous improvement of employee benefit programs, including health & welfare, retirement, and voluntary benefits. Partners with HR, Payroll, HR Technology and external vendors to ensureaccuratedelivery, regulatory compliance, anda high-quality employee experience. Supports data analysis, reporting, system integrations, and vendor management.
